Boone County is a county located in the U.S. state of Arkansas, along the Missouri border. As of the 2020 census, the population was 37,373. [1] The county seat is Harrison. [2] It is Arkansas's 62nd county, formed on April 9, 1869. Boone County is part of the Harrison, Arkansas, Micropolitan Statistical Area.
Boone County Airport (IATA: HRO, ICAO: KHRO, FAA LID: HRO) is a public airport in Boone County, Arkansas. [1] Also known as Boone County Regional Airport, [2] it is four miles northwest of Harrison, Arkansas [1] and serves the surrounding areas including Branson, Missouri.

Omaha is a town in Boone County, Arkansas, United States. As of the 2020 census the population stood at 128. [3] It is a rural community located approximately 10 miles from Branson, Missouri and 15 miles from Harrison. The town is part of the Harrison Micropolitan Statistical Area.
Arkansas Highway 43 (AR 43) is a designation for three state highways in Arkansas. One segment runs from Highway 264 in Siloam Springs north to the Missouri state line. [3] A second segment of 29.5 miles (47.5 km) runs from Highway 21 at Boxley north to Highway 7 in Harrison.
The Harrison Micropolitan Statistical Area, as defined by the United States Census Bureau, is an area consisting of two counties in the U.S. state of Arkansas, anchored by the city of Harrison. As of the 2010 census , the MSA had a population of 45,223.
South Harrison Township is one of twenty current townships in Boone County, Arkansas, USA. [1] As of the 2010 census , its total population was 7,590. Although the township includes a significant portion of the city of Harrison , it also encompasses rural areas.
